Roy KERNOT

Regimental number1969
Date of birth--/03/1894
Place of birthPetersburg South Australia
ReligionChurch of England
OccupationSurveyor
AddressChancery Lane, Glenelg, South Australia
Marital statusSingle
Age at embarkation21
Next of kinFather, Thomas John Kernot, Chancery Lane, Glenelg, South Australia
Enlistment date4 February 1915
Rank on enlistmentPrivate
Unit name10th Battalion, 5th Reinforcement
AWM Embarkation Roll number23/27/2
Embarkation detailsUnit embarked from Adelaide, South Australia, on board HMAT A20 Hororata on 20 April 1915
Regimental number from Nominal RollCommissioned
Rank from Nominal RollLieutenant
Unit from Nominal Roll1st Division Engineers
Promotions

2nd Lieutenant


Unit: ENG Div 1
Promotion date: 5 May 1917

Lieutenant


Unit: ENG Div 1
Promotion date: 5 August 1917

FateReturned to Australia 23 September 1919
Discharge date20 January 1920
Family/military connectionsBrothers: 529 Driver Edwin Hurd KERNOT, 43rd Bn, returned to Australia, 28 September 1918; 2182 Pte Jeffrey Matthew KERNOT, 27th Bn, returned to Australia, 16 October 1916.
Other details

War service: Egypt, Gallipoli, Western Front

Medals: 1914-15 Star, British War Medal, Victory Medal
